Provided by SuperpagesToo many Japanese restaurants modify their flavors for the local market but not these folks. The flavors are all just like they are in Japan. Many people want "Chicken Teriyaki" served in the manner of TGIF or other chain restaurants and this place just doesn't do that. Service is quick and it is one of the few (FEW!) Japanese restaurants in the area where people can actually speak Japanese. I called over a dozen places looking for a new place to eat and I spoke only Japanese on the phone. Kyushu was one of the few that could answer all my questions about the food service. Washoku items as well as the regular US Japanese restaurant fare. Too many Japanese restaurants here are judged by other restaurants run by Chinese and Korean operators. If you want an authentic, Southern Japanese food experience, come to Kyushu.
